Avowitlie (-edlie), adv. [Avowit ppl. a.; e.m.E. avowedly (1656).] Openly. —1606 Stewart Mem. 115.
Publictlie and avowedlie c1650 Spalding I. 48.
Thay … spolȝeit a number of cattell and scheip … and avowitlie had thame to Bryak fair
